Select Field
Select fields are used for single-selection dropdown menus in web forms, where users can choose one option from a list of available choices. They provide various configuration options for optimal dropdown selection behavior.
Basic Configuration
Field Properties
| Property | Description |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Field Name | Unique identifier for the field | country, category, priority |
| Field Type | Set to Select for dropdown elements | Select |
| Field Selector Type | Method to locate the field element | Selector, Id, XPath |
| Field Selector Query | Unique address to locate the field | select[name="country"], #category |
| Field Value | Data source for option selection | Excel column or default value |
Select Field Settings
📋 Match options as
Configure how dropdown options are identified and matched with Excel data.
Available Matching Strategies:
Through Name/Value (Default) - Match options using visible text (name) or underlying value attribute. This provides flexibility in matching, as some dropdowns use descriptive text while others rely on specific values.
Equal to Name - The provided value must exactly match the visible text (name) of an
<option>element. This is useful when you want to match based on the displayed text only.Search Name in Any Position - The system will search for the provided value as a substring within the visible text (name) of any
<option>element. A partial match anywhere in the name will be considered valid.Match Name from Start-End Position - The provided value must match a substring of the visible text (name) of an
<option>element, either starting from the beginning of the name or ending at the end of the name.Equal to Value - The provided value must exactly match the
valueattribute of an<option>element. This is useful when you want to match based on the underlying value only.Through Option Serial Number - This option allows selecting an item based on its numerical position (index) in the dropdown list. For example,
1would select the first option,2the second, and so on.
Configuration:
- Dropdown Selection: Choose matching strategy
- Default: "Through Name/Value" (most flexible)
- Value Priority: Value attribute takes precedence over visible text
Example Scenarios:
Excel Column Value: "United States" → Matches option with text "United States"
Excel Column Value: "US" → Matches option with value "US"
Excel Column Value: "usa" → Matches option with text "USA" (case-insensitive)
Excel Column Value: "1" → Selects first option (serial number)
Excel Column Value: "states" → Matches option containing "states" (search in any position)⏳ Wait until max options in the dropdown element
Configure the system to wait until a minimum number of options are loaded in the dropdown.
Purpose:
- Dynamic Loading - Handle dropdowns that load options via AJAX
- Content Validation - Ensure sufficient options are available
- Timing Control - Prevent premature selection attempts
Configuration:
- Toggle Switch: Enable/disable option count waiting
- Option Count Input: Specify minimum number of options to wait for
- Default Value: 2 options minimum
Use Cases:
- AJAX Dropdowns - Options loaded dynamically
- Conditional Dropdowns - Options depend on other selections
- Large Datasets - Options loaded in batches

🔤 Convert the text into lowercase letters and then match the text
Enable case-insensitive matching for dropdown options.
Purpose:
- Case Flexibility - Match options regardless of case
- Data Consistency - Handle inconsistent capitalization
- User-Friendly - More forgiving matching behavior
Configuration:
- Toggle Switch: Enable/disable case-insensitive matching
- Text Processing: Converts both Excel value and option text to lowercase
- Matching Logic: Compares lowercase versions
Example Scenarios:
Excel Column Value: "united states" → Matches "United States"
Excel Column Value: "UNITED STATES" → Matches "United States"
Excel Column Value: "United States" → Matches "united states"🧹 Remove extra space from option text then match the text

Troubleshooting
Option Not Found
- Check Excel value format
- Verify case sensitivity settings
- Test with different matching strategies
- Check option text for extra spaces
Selection Not Working
- Verify dropdown selector accuracy
- Check element visibility
- Test with different selectors
- Verify option count settings
Dynamic Loading Issues
- Increase option count wait time
- Check AJAX loading completion
- Test with different timing settings
- Verify dropdown state
Text Matching Problems
- Enable case-insensitive matching
- Enable space normalization
- Test with different text formats
- Check for hidden characters
